public class HoodieBucketLayout extends HoodieStorageLayout
HoodieStorageLayout.LayoutType| Modifier and Type | Field and Description |
|---|---|
static Set<WriteOperationType> |
SUPPORTED_OPERATIONS |
config| Constructor and Description |
|---|
HoodieBucketLayout(HoodieWriteConfig config) |
| Modifier and Type | Method and Description |
|---|---|
boolean |
determinesNumFileGroups()
Bucketing controls the number of file groups directly.
|
boolean |
doesNotSupport(WriteOperationType operationType)
Determines if the operation is supported by the layout.
|
Option<String> |
layoutPartitionerClass()
Return the layout specific partitioner for writing data, if any.
|
public static final Set<WriteOperationType> SUPPORTED_OPERATIONS
public HoodieBucketLayout(HoodieWriteConfig config)
public boolean determinesNumFileGroups()
determinesNumFileGroups in class HoodieStorageLayoutpublic Option<String> layoutPartitionerClass()
HoodieStorageLayoutlayoutPartitionerClass in class HoodieStorageLayoutpublic boolean doesNotSupport(WriteOperationType operationType)
HoodieStorageLayoutdoesNotSupport in class HoodieStorageLayoutCopyright © 2022 The Apache Software Foundation. All rights reserved.